Launching in Croatia

Label language

Artwork runs in Croatian

Label artwork, on-pack copy and retail packaging for Croatia are written in Croatian. Plan translation and claims review alongside sampling so production is not waiting on artwork.

Notification

HZJZ notification

Food-supplement notification for Croatia is filed with HZJZ. The notification and final on-pack claims remain the brand owner's responsibility; DAT supplies the supporting product documentation.

Market context

Croatia's seasonal coastal channel and 2023 eurozone entry

Croatia's HZJZ notification is operator-led, so a brand or its representative files the record directly rather than routing it through a longer third-party review — useful for sequencing a launch once the claim wording is settled. Ljekarna pharmacy retail and DM drugstore listings anchor much of the domestic channel, alongside an Adriatic coastal channel where seasonal tourism shapes demand across the year rather than spreading it evenly.

Croatia joined the eurozone in 2023, which the market record notes as simplifying euro-area pricing and retail administration compared with markets still running a separate national currency — a detail worth factoring into how a Croatian range's commercial paperwork gets built alongside the rest of a euro-area rollout. Reading Croatia's operating signal together, a gut-health range is worth planning against two retail rhythms rather than one: the steadier Ljekarna and drugstore trade and the more concentrated coastal season.

Before ordering

Planning around Croatia's seasonal retail window

Because Croatia's coastal channel runs on a seasonal rhythm and the HZJZ filing is operator-led, the practical sequencing for a Croatian gut-health launch weighs which formats suit a seasonal window against which suit the year-round pharmacy and drugstore channel.

  • File the HZJZ notification directly. Because the process is operator-led, settle claim wording ahead of submission rather than treating the filing as a formality.
  • Croatian-language artwork. Label copy and retail packaging for the Croatian market are written in Croatian; plan translation alongside sampling.
  • Know the Make it Yours boundary. Flavour, colour and shape sit inside Make it Yours for an existing formula; actives, dosages and claims are Custom Formula R&D territory instead.
  • Compliance stays with the brand. Market compliance, on-pack labelling and claims wording for Croatia remain a brand-owner responsibility; DAT Supply's documentation pack supports rather than replaces that work.
FAQ

Frequently asked questions — Gut Health for Croatian brands

What does it mean that Croatia's HZJZ notification is operator-led?

The brand or its representative files the record directly rather than routing it through a longer third-party review, which helps sequencing provided the claim wording is settled beforehand.

Does Croatia's 2023 eurozone entry change anything for a gut-health range?

The market record notes it simplifies euro-area pricing and retail administration compared with a market still running a separate national currency — worth factoring into a euro-area commercial rollout.
